Irwin Recalls 10-Inch Circular Saw Blade 3-Pack Due to Laceration Hazard Posed by Defective Packaging
Irwin Industrial Tool Company, Huntersville, N.C.
Hazard
The saw blades can fall out of the bottom of the plastic packaging, posing a laceration hazard.
Remedy
Consumers should immediately contact the firm to receive a free storage container for the saw blades. Consumers should not disturb any saw blades that remain in the packaging but should store the saw blades in the packaging in a safe and secure location until the container arrives, then immediately transfer the saw blades to the container and discard the original packaging.
Sold at
Lowe's stores nationwide from approximately October 2011 through November 2011 for $40.
Affected count
About 55,260
Injuries reported
Irwin has received three reports of the saw blades falling out of the packaging. No injuries were reported.
Manufactured in
China
Remedy type
New Instructions
Products
Classic Series Circular Saw Blade 3-Pack
